As stated over, you only have one month to notify your company that you endured an injury on duty. However, our New York City employees' compensation legal representatives will inform you to make sure that you report the injury asap.
You will require to total Kind C-3, called a Staff member Case Type, and mail it to the local Employees' Settlement Case Office. Here are the rest of the steps you require to follow when filing your insurance claim: Ask your physician to complete Kind C-4 qualified Physician's Initial Report and mail it to the same district workplace.
Your physician has to send a development report to the employees' payment board every 45 days. The insurance coverage business rep will think about whether you are still in the active procedure of healing if you have not returned to work within 12 weeks.

The Texas Employees' Settlement Act has an "special remedy" condition that prohibits you from making insurance claims against your employer that gave the policy other than in cases of gross oversight. However, you can bring a 3rd party that triggers you an injury while you get on the task. These are called "third-party comp insurance claims." There is a huge difference between employee's settlement and "alternative" or fake compensation policies.
A common example of this is when multiple service providers are dealing with the same work site and a professional from one business negligently creates injury to a contractor from an additional business. The injured person may be qualified to both employees' settlement advantages from his company, in addition to settlement from the employer of the professional that caused the injuries.

According to data from the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S), close to three percent of full time employees obtain injured on duty yearly. The BLS also suggests that this is divided virtually uniformly between females and men, and that employees in all age endure serious, incapacitating, and disabling injuries at work.
Centers for Condition Control and Prevention (CDC) tell a similar story. According to the CDC, work environment injuries are exceptionally common. Almost one in four non-fatal job injuries resulting from days missed out on from work is the result of a slip, trip, or fall, and even more than a quarter of a million employees are compelled to require time off because of crashes, effects, and various other crashes including devices and other things.
The United State Occupational Security and Wellness Administration (OSHA) preserves a checklist of the 10 most-commonly-cited safety and security infractions on task sites in the USA. Consistent with the CDC's statistics, 4 of the "top 10" entail security problems linked to falls, and three connect to crashes entailing forklifts, equipment, and various other equipment.
